01/26/2022 01:17PM Little Gabbro doesn't get the highest number of permits taken, but with so few offered each day, it is always the first to fill up. Clearwater probably follows a similar pattern. Mudro probably comes in first in sheer numbers taken in the first hour, but if you're willing to go in the off-season -- esp. before the Fishing Opener or late Sept -- you can usually still find one there after that first big rush. |
